bottom door gasket replacement/door latch replacement
Need to remove door from hinges to allow to SLIDE gasket thru small lip on door.After using soap and cleaning lip on dishwasher face ,Gasket never feels to grasp lip properly.Identical gasket from old design,just difficult to install.Door latch was also easy to install,BUT LATCH WAS PURCHASED IN LOCKED POSITION.Make sure to roll tumbler in latch ,or it will never lock.

Water contamination on the selector board. Dishwasher would not run
The wife damaged the latch assembly, so that had to be replaced. The control assembly comes with all of the PCBs, already connected together. This is very straight forward. Unplug the dishwasher.
Working from the inside of the door, remove all of the screws around the perimeter, noting where the "long" screws go for when you go to reassemble. The front panel (with the handle) will come off. Set it aside. Remove the two latch screws and the whole electronics assembly will come free. There are only five or so connections to swap on the largest of the three PCBs. Simply lay your new board next to the old, oriented in the same manner, then start pulling connectors off the old and onto the new until complete. Unscrew the control and indicator boards, and screw in the new ones. One note on the latch assembly. My new one was shipped in the "closed" position. If you replace yours, make sure the receive is open before you install or your will likely be taking it apart again. Reassemble the door. With the door open (ajar), plug the dishwasher back in and test the on/off and selector buttons. That's it.
